θανατούσια

First declension Noun; Transliteration:

Principal Part: θανατούσια

Sense

  1. a feast of the dead

Examples

  • προϊόντοσ δὲ τοῦ χρόνου ἐνέστη ὁ ἀγὼν ὁ παρ’ αὐτοῖσ, τὰ Θανατούσια. (Lucian, Verae Historiae, book 2 22:1)

Source: Henry George Liddell. Robert Scott. "A Greek-English Lexicon". revised and augmented throughout by. Sir Henry Stuart Jones.
